Goldman Sachs revisits its gold price target after Fed meeting
Gold hit an all-time high near $5,600 an ounce in late January. It’s been sliding pretty much nonstop since then, and on June 19 the bank most responsible for hyping that rally finally caught up to where the price actually is. Goldman Sachs cut its year-end gold target by $500, down to $4,900 from $5,400. […]
